It is now confirmed that the much delayed Union Cabinet reshuffle will finally take place on Sunday morning, that is October 28. Sources have told CNN-IBN that discussions between Prime Minister Manmohan Singh and UPA Chairperson Sonia Gandhi are almost complete. External Affairs Minister SM Krishna is likely to be eased out of the cabinet.
But the suspense over Congress General Secretary Rahul Gandhi joining the government remains. Sources say Jyotiraditya Scindia and Sachin Pilot are among those likely to be elevated. The reshuffle could also involve some ministers caught in controversies like coal minister Sriprakash Jaiswal.
Tourism minister Subodh Kant Sahai may also be dropped, say sources. The NCP has already said it will replace its minister Agatha Sangma. She is likely to be replaced with senior leader Tariq Anwar. Law Minister Salman Khurshid could lose Minorities Affair Ministry. Sports Minister Ajay Maken and Environment Minister Jayanthi Natarajan could also be elevated to cabinet ranks.

There has been speculation about reshuffle in the Cabinet for quite some time now, especially after the exit of Trinamool Congress ministers both at the levels of Cabinet and Ministers of State levels. There have been berths vacated by DMK representatives A Raja and Dayanidhi Maran in the last two years after their names cropped in the 2G scam. However, DMK president M Karunanidhi recently made clear that his party would not like to reclaim their lost berths.
The speculation about Cabinet reshuffle gained fresh momentum after the Prime Minister and Sonia Gandhi met the President separately recently. Congress sources said that the reshuffle and induction could be largely from the party. There is speculation that some young faces, considered close to Rahul, like Manicka Tagore and Meenakshi Natarajan could be inducted into the council of ministers. Some among the young ministers like Sachin Pilot, Jyotiraditya Scindia and Jitin Prasada may get promoted to Cabinet rank or get independent charge as Minister of State. The exercise could see some of the ministers holding charges of two ministries losing one of the portfolios.
With six ministers from TMC leaving, two to three Congress leaders from West Bengal are expected to be accommodated. The names of Deepa Dashmunshi and Adhir Choudhury, known detractors of TMC chief Mamata Banerjee and West Bengal PCC chief Pradeep Bhatacharjee are doing the rounds. A reshuffle of the AICC secretariat is also on the cards and Amethi MP Rahul Gandhi is expected to get a larger responsibility in the organisation.
With the death of Vilasrao Deshmukh, there is a vacancy for a Cabinet minister from Maharashtra. Tourism Minister Subodh Kant Sahai and Coal Minister Sriprakash Jaiswal have come under attack from the Opposition on the coal block allocation issue. Changes in the government and the party could be taking place in tandem as there is a possibility that some of the ministers would be drafted for party work, sources said. They said the exercise could be a major affair as the team would be leading the party in the next Lok Sabha polls.
